Need some ideas on how you can make changes big or small?

Consider all things reusable vs. disposable.
Switch from plastic straws to stainless steel.
Invest in reusable shopping bags.
Recycle those plastic water bottles for good and invest in reusable glass or stainless steel hydration bottles.
Ride your bike or walk to the store on occasion instead of driving.
Be packaging aware. Make a conscious effort not to purchase products at the grocery store with excessive packaging or leave that company a message on their Facebook wall encouraging them to minimize as well as switch to recyclable packaging.
Own a business? Save and reuse all packing materials you can instead of buying new ones.
Try regrowing fruits and vegetables from scraps. Romaine, celery, pineapples, potatoes and more are all easy to regrow! Just google it!
Buy glass! Did you know glass is the safest product packaging, especially for foods and personal care products? Not only is glass safer, it’s reusable and recycleable too.
